The weeks-to-months conundrum refers to the disparity between the emotional and psychological expectations of achieving milestones in a relatively short period and the actual time it takes to accomplish them. This phenomenon can occur in various contexts, such as relationships, career progression, and financial goals. When hope and expectation are not met, it can lead to disappointment, frustration, and a sense of disillusionment.

The weeks-to-months conundrum typically begins with an overly optimistic estimate of the time required to achieve a goal. As the timeline shortens, the individual may become increasingly frustrated and disheartened when reality fails to meet expectations. This can lead to a cycle of hope and disappointment, causing individuals to lose sight of their goals and progress.
